A History of Marriage

From Same Sex Unions to Private Vows and Common Law, the Surprising Diversity of a Tradition

Exploring the multifaceted institution of marriage, Elizabeth Abbott delves into its historical complexities, highlighting diverse practices such as same-sex unions, arranged marriages, and self-marriages. The book challenges conventional notions of marriage as either a romantic ideal or a social obligation, presenting it instead as a rich tapestry of experiences that encompass love, obligation, and cultural expectations. Abbott's engaging narrative invites readers to reconsider what marriage truly means across different contexts and eras.
